What does Joshua 15:48-60 Mean?

Contextual Meaning

Five groups of cities stood in the mountainous hill country of Judah north of the Negev, east of the Shephelah, and west of the wilderness of Judah. This area became home to a large number of Judahites. Eleven towns stood in the southwest section ( Joshua 15:48-51) and nine to the north of these (near Hebron, Joshua 15:52-54). Ten more stood to the east of both former groups toward the desert wilderness ( Joshua 15:55-57), six to the north of Hebron ( Joshua 15:58-59), and two on Judah"s northern border ( Joshua 15:60).
